Output ec53d7dadf7c87f4e6ce2db34b8642c77381eaf60c51820fdd16221ccc480726:0

value
3530226
script pubkey
OP_HASH160 OP_PUSHBYTES_20 19911b87260721fcd4d24f2b51fc2cde8e06efdb OP_EQUAL
address
342Ceb2fb4BcDmoy8P4SfQNTRz7QrV9qqz
transaction
ec53d7dadf7c87f4e6ce2db34b8642c77381eaf60c51820fdd16221ccc480726
confirmations
142340
spent
true